В последние годы рынок мобильных приложений приобрел огромную популярность. Причиной этого могут быть функции, добавленные в ваши смартфоны. Будь то встроенные или загруженные функции, люди привлекаются к ним. В настоящее время есть несколько функций, таких как - видеовызов, аудио, обмен текстовыми сообщениями и т. Д., Которые поддерживают локализованный опыт.
Видеочат - это то, что люди всегда любят делать. Пользователи могут оставаться на связи с членами своей семьи и друзьями, даже если они находятся за тысячи километров от них. Принятие видеочата неуклонно росло из-за появления большей полосы пропускания и улучшенных приложений видеочата. Существует множество веб-приложений для видео, которые позволяют пользователям видеть человека, с которым они разговаривают.
Что такое API / SDK для видеочата?
Video Chat API - это инструмент для интеграции аудио и видео, который позволяет вашему устройству использовать видеочат в реальном времени. API предоставляет техническую инфраструктуру для настройки видеосвязи. Существует множество инструментов для голосовой интеграции, которые можно интегрировать в мобильное приложение для связи. Обычно они доступны в форме API и SDK, что упрощает внедрение видеозвонка в мобильное приложение.
Как работает видео чат?
Видеосвязь будет происходить между двумя клиентами по протоколу Voice over Internet Protocol (VOIP). Он работает с использованием Интернета через серию протоколов. Служба видеочата, подключенная к Интернету, может отправлять запросы на принимающее устройство. Как только человек получает вызов, аудио и видео, отправленные на устройство, кодируются - которые отправляются обратно на другое устройство. Видеочат может продолжаться в течение продолжительного периода времени, если процесс повторяется непрерывно.
API видеочата можно использовать для прямых видеозвонков, обмена файлами и аудиозвонков. Это поможет процессу коммуникации идти гладко. Видеочаты существуют уже давно, и перед разработчиками мобильных приложений появляются новые технологии. Если вы хотите разработать видео-приложение с качеством ставок, вы должны сначала узнать о различных типах API. Вы можете достичь наилучшего результата в создании приложения для видео чата с самым высоким рейтингом.
Лучшие API для видеочата
Хотите создать лучшее приложение для видеочата? В этом случае вам потребуются дополнительные инструменты и API. API - это аббревиатура от «интерфейса прикладной программы», которая обеспечивает доступ к стороннему приложению. Ваше приложение для видеочата должно включать групповые вызовы, сквозное шифрование, предварительный просмотр видеозвонков, совместное использование экрана, совместное использование смарт-презентаций и т. Д.
Функции вашего мобильного приложения для видеочата должны зависеть от целевой аудитории, а не от личных предположений. Некоторые из популярных приложений для видеовызовов сочетаются с обменом текстовыми сообщениями, анимацией, изменениями и пользовательскими фильтрами.
WebRTC - это технология с открытым исходным кодом, которая облегчает разработчикам создание приложений видеочата, для которых требуется AV-потоковая передача. WebRTC позволяет пользователям подключаться к одноранговой сети и погрузиться в идеальный опыт видеосвязи. Полный пакет WebRTC включает в себя - потоковую передачу данных, P2P, видео и аудио кодеки и т. Д. Механизм P2P в WebRTC обеспечивает подключение через STUN для создания маршрута топологии сети.
WebRTC - отличный API для разработки мобильных приложений, так как основы видео-звонков упрощены. Большинство приложений для видеочата построены с использованием WebRTC API. Существует множество полезных приложений, созданных с использованием WebRTC, особенно если вы планируете разработку приложения для видеочата на Android или iOS.
Стоимость создания приложения видеочата с использованием WebRTC будет зависеть от функций, которые вы хотите добавить. Различные функции приложения видеочата могут быть оценены по-разному. Если вы хотите создать простой дизайн для своего приложения, это может стоить вам около 25 000 долларов. В зависимости от возможностей он может доходить до 80 000 долларов.
Существуют различные мобильные API, которые помогут вам создать лучшее приложение для видеочата. Вот некоторые из популярных API / SDK для видеочата:
Разработка мобильного приложения для видеочата - непростая задача. Вы должны узнать о видеокодах, сигнализации и особенностях приложения видеочата. PubNub заключил партнерские отношения с WebRTC, чтобы легко создать приложение для видеочата. Платформа WebRTC будет обеспечивать видео, аудио и передачу данных между несколькими браузерами. Библиотека PubNub поставляется с функцией «Присутствие», чтобы видеть, кто в сети / оффлайн.
Инфраструктура API PubNub позволит разработчикам создавать инновационные и мощные приложения для чата, которые являются высоконадежными и обеспечивают безопасность корпоративного уровня.
CometChat API позволяет разработчикам мобильных приложений интегрировать функции видеочата в приложение с протоколом REST. Разработчики могут создавать, удалять или обновлять пользователей в приложении. Restful API делает весь процесс видеозвонков беспроблемным и помогает вам управлять CometChat на любой платформе. CometChat предоставляет лучшее решение для вашего приложения, которое помогает экспоненциально расширять клиентскую базу.
Ключевыми функциями CometChat являются: бесшовная интеграция, высокая масштабируемость, работает на любом сервере и работает везде. Эти функции делаютCometChat обязательным для каждого приложения видеочата. Используйте CometChat в своем мобильном приложении, так как оно хорошо работает на любой платформе.
Twilio - это облачная коммуникационная платформа, которая идеально подходит для создания приложений на основе голоса и видео на API для глобального масштаба. Это позволяет разработчикам мобильных приложений совершать и принимать телефонные звонки, используя API видеочата. Он поддерживает разработку приложений с открытым исходным кодом, которые позволяют компаниям настраивать телефонные номера для маршрутизации телефонных звонков. API Twilio был разработан таким образом, чтобы он был простым, надежным и хорошо документированным. Пара строк в коде может запускать видеозвонки.
Twilio также предоставляет веб-сервис под названием «В облаке», который позволяет разработчикам интегрировать телефонные звонки в реальном времени в приложения. Короче говоря, интеграция Twilio API - это лучший способ развития бизнеса за счет эффективного использования телефонной системы.
Если вы хотите использовать готовые модули, такие как push-уведомления и видеовызовы, Quickblox - лучший вариант. Quickblox API позволяет разработчикам с легкостью создавать собственные приложения для видеочата. Это позволяет в режиме реального времени чат, push-уведомления и аудио-звонки от конечного пользователя. Компания продает различные инструменты связи для разработчиков приложений.
Quickblox используется десятками приложений для социальных сетей и предприятий. Они просты в интеграции и получают выгоду от постоянно меняющейся технологии интернет-коммуникаций. Quickblox также предоставляет такие функции, как - настройки контента, рейтинги, пользователи, местоположение и т. Д.
Sinch предоставляет лучший API для видеочата, который обогащает ваше приложение API-интерфейсом для голосовой связи, видеосвязи, проверки и связи в реальном времени. Это дает разработчикам мобильных приложений отличный способ добавить общение в свое приложение. Платформа также позволяет разработчикам мгновенно интегрировать голос в свое приложение, используя несколько строк кода. Для оптимального качества звука и выбора видео, Sinch использует адаптивный выбор кодеков и WebRTC API.
Теперь разработчики могут добавлять видеозвонки в любую точку мира из вашего мобильного приложения с помощью Sinch SDK. Вы можете платить по мере роста, при этом скрытых платежей нет .Sinch предоставляет SDK для разработчиков мобильных приложений для Android и iOS. Платформа основана на VOIP и WebRTC для питания продуктов.
TokBox облегчает встраивание высококачественного видео и голоса в мобильные и веб-приложения. Начните создавать лучшее приложение для видеочата, используя TokBox API, или добавьте видео «подключи и работай» на свой сайт за считанные минуты. Библиотека OpenTok TokBox обеспечивает основные функциональные возможности вашего приложения, такие как - подключение к сеансу, публикация потока в сеансе и подписка на потоки в сеансе.
TokBox - одна из тех компаний, которая делает ставку на WebRTC, видео в браузере и текстовый чат. Он предоставляет множество инструментов для доставки WebRTC корпоративного уровня через видеоплатформу OpenTok. Он основан на простом Java API и позволяет разработчикам легко размещать живые окна видеочата в приложениях. С OpenTok разработчики получат возможность разрабатывать самые интерактивные и привлекательные мобильные приложения для пользователей.
Заключение
Видеозвонки стали проще в наши дни. Чтобы сделать или получить видеозвонок, вам нужно приложение. Для этого есть множество мобильных приложений. Видеовызовы - это потоковые аудио и видео входы между двумя или более конечными пользователями. Можно разработать лучшее приложение для видеозвонков, используя лучший API. Существует множество API-интерфейсов видеочата, которые предоставляют мобильным приложениям связь в реальном времени (RTC).
Существует много компаний, таких как - PubNub, TokBox, Sinch, Quickblox и Twilio, чей исходный код может быть интегрирован со сторонними API, такими как - WebRTC, Restful, JavaScript и т. Д. Существует множество технологий для разработки приложений для видеочата и самых требовательных это WebRTC. Большинство компаний предоставляют наиболее комплексное решение для общения кроссплатформенных.
Copyleft © 2017 . www.flashphone.ru